Common Heat Pump Problems in Pacific Beach

Heat pump problems in Pacific Beach's oceanic climate can affect both heating and cooling. Here are the most common issues HVAC professionals diagnose when Pacific Beach homeowners call for heat pump service.

🌡️

Blowing Cool Air in Heat Mode

Could be thermostat settings, reversing valve problems, low refrigerant, or defrost/control behavior. Diagnosis matters.

🧊

Outdoor Unit Icing

Light frost on your Pacific Beach heat pump's outdoor unit is normal in winter, but heavy ice buildup signals a defrost cycle fault, airflow problem, or refrigerant issue needing service.

🔁

Short Cycling

Frequent on/off cycling can be caused by sensors, airflow problems, thermostat placement, or electrical component failures.

🌀

Weak Airflow Indoors

Poor airflow from a Pacific Beach heat pump affects both heating and cooling performance. Filter, blower, coil, and duct diagnostics identify the restriction quickly.

Won't Turn On

No-start heat pump issues in Pacific Beach often come down to electrical component failures. Technicians check each component systematically to find and fix the cause.

💸

Rising Utility Bills

Higher energy bills from a Pacific Beach heat pump often mean dirty coils, duct leaks, incorrect refrigerant charge, or auxiliary heat running excessively — all fixable.

Safe Checks You Can Do First

  • Thermostat: verify mode (HEAT/COOL), setpoint, and batteries if applicable.
  • Filter: replace if dirty — airflow affects both heating and cooling.
  • Outdoor unit: clear leaves/debris and ensure airflow isn't blocked.
  • Breaker: reset once if tripped; if it trips again, stop and call a pro.
  • Ice buildup: don't chip ice — call for service if icing is heavy or persistent.

Why is my heat pump not heating or not cooling in Pacific Beach?

A heat pump may struggle due to thermostat settings, airflow restrictions, low refrigerant, electrical failures, or a reversing valve or control issue. A professional can diagnose the system and recommend the right heat pump solution in Pacific Beach, WA based on the root cause.

Is ice on my heat pump normal in Pacific Beach?

Light frost can be normal in cold weather, but heavy ice buildup may indicate a defrost problem, airflow blockage, or refrigerant performance issue. If icing is persistent in Pacific Beach, schedule service so a technician can correct the issue safely and prevent damage.

When should I schedule heat pump maintenance in Pacific Beach?

Because heat pumps run year-round, many Pacific Beach homeowners schedule maintenance twice a year — before peak heating and before peak cooling. Preventive heat pump solutions in Pacific Beach, WA include cleaning coils, checking airflow, and verifying controls and refrigerant performance.
